  • Publication number: 20240126544
    Abstract: Disclosed embodiments relate to instructions for fused multiply-add (FMA) operations with variable-precision inputs. In one example, a processor to execute an asymmetric FMA instruction includes fetch circuitry to fetch an FMA instruction having fields to specify an opcode, a destination, and first and second source vectors having first and second widths, respectively, decode circuitry to decode the fetched FMA instruction, and a single instruction multiple data (SIMD) execution circuit to process as many elements of the second source vector as fit into an SIMD lane width by multiplying each element by a corresponding element of the first source vector, and accumulating a resulting product with previous contents of the destination, wherein the SIMD lane width is one of 16 bits, 32 bits, and 64 bits, the first width is one of 4 bits and 8 bits, and the second width is one of 1 bit, 2 bits, and 4 bits.

  • Patent number: 11182597
    Abstract: Evaluating the engagement and attentiveness of persons in a group by preparing a streaming video of the group, extracting faces of the persons in the group, aligning the extracted faces, assigning an identity to each of the faces, recognizing the emotional state of each face by a temporal emotion recognition module, and estimating the attentiveness of each person based on the recognized emotional state of each face of each person. The estimated attentiveness may also include recognizing the gaze of each person.

  • Publication number: 20090083057
    Abstract: A computer implemented approach which simplifies the task of a user in using commodity pricing information in making decisions on purchasing of items. The user is provided a suitable interface using which the constituent commodities and the required respective quantities for each item may be specified. The digital processing system then automatically (without requiring manual entry by the user) retrieves the current prices of the commodities, and provides various types of information which simplifies the purchasing decisions. According to one aspect, alerts are provided when the prices of a commodity does not satisfy pre-specified limits or when the aggregate cost of commodities required for one unit of the item does not satisfy a pre-specified limit. Similarly, information is presented which simplifies hedging decisions and buy or make decisions.
